Why EVA Foam? The Science of Sound Absorption
EVA (Ethylene Vinyl Acetate) foam is a closed-cell material with naturally sound-dampening properties. Unlike open-cell foams, which absorb sound but degrade quickly, EVA provides long-term resilience with consistent acoustic performance.
The material’s micro-cellular structure breaks down and disperses sound energy, reducing reverberation and echo across a range of frequencies. When cut and patterned correctly, EVA foam can reduce sound reflection by over 60% without requiring heavy framing or complex installation.
For designers, that means acoustic panels that look as good as they perform.
Applications Across Industries
EVA foam panels are now being specified far beyond home studios. Their lightweight and durable nature allows for creative and practical applications across a wide range of sectors.
1. Commercial Interiors
Stylish acoustic walls and ceiling panels help manage sound in offices, meeting spaces, restaurants and retail environments, improving comfort without sacrificing aesthetics.
2. Educational and Institutional Spaces
Schools, lecture theatres and libraries benefit from noise reduction while maintaining a modern, welcoming design.
3. Home Studios and Media Rooms
Compact, DIY-friendly foam tiles give content creators, podcasters and musicians professional-level acoustics at home.
4. Theatre, Film and Event Spaces
In production environments, foam panels are perfect for lightweight, reconfigurable acoustic control that can double as a decorative surface.

Durability and Maintenance
Unlike fabric-wrapped acoustic boards that collect dust and wear down over time, EVA foam panels are easy to clean, waterproof and UV-resistant when sealed. That makes them perfect for high-traffic public spaces and environments where hygiene and maintenance are key concerns.
